Last time out and series record

The Pats haven't met the Panthers since a 24-6 Patriots win in November 7 2021. The pair have met eight times in their histories, series is ties at 4 wins each. The last time Carolina visited New England was October 1st 2017 where the Panthers won 33-30.

What to look out for

The Pats run defense is one of the best in the league and that is contributing to the team keeping the score of our opponents down. That needs to continue. LB Robert Spillane also came to light against Pittsburgh. We need him to continue that form.

The Pats had some RB trouble last week against the Steelers, with 3 fumbles. Mike Tomlin noticed that our RB unit was vulnerable and he showed tape to his team and they executed that by exploiting that weakness. We are going to have to clean that up pronto. Our chances rely on it. You can't fumble 3 times (4 including Maye's) and expect to win many games in the NFL. 

Drake Maye has been improving but a fumble and and INT last week, along with some poor moments means he still has work to do to clean up the mistakes, I expect him to drive on and keep improving. TE Hunter Henry is a vital part of our offense and one who I would consider Maye's favourite target. Need to continue to see huge games from Henry.
